Adjective

corporative (comparative more corporative, superlative most corporative)

pertaining to a corporation; corporate

pertaining to corporativism (also called corporatism); based on collective action or responsibility; especially of a state governed by or structured into separate bodies of classes, professions etc.

Synonym: corporatist
